最佳回答

在DB2中,可以通过以下几种方法为主键生成自增值: 1. 使用IDENTITY列:在A表的主键列上定义IDENTITY属性,例如: ``` CREATE TABLE A ( id INTEGER GENERATED ALWAYS AS IDENTITY (START WITH 1 INCREMENT BY 1), ... ); ``` 使用INSERT INTO A SELECT FROM B语句时,DB2会自动为该列生成适当的自增值。 2. 使用SEQUENCE对象:如果需要更高级的控制,可以使用SEQUENCE对象来生成主键值。首先,创建一个SEQUENCE对象,定义其开始值和增量。然后在INSERT INTO语句中使用NEXT VALUE FOR函数来获取SEQUENCE的下一个值,例如: ``` CREATE SEQUENCE my_sequence START WITH 1 INCREMENT BY 1; ``` ``` INSERT INTO A (id, column1, column2) SELECT NEXT VALUE FOR my_sequence, column1, column2 FROM B; ``` 需要注意的是,使用SEQUENCE对象时,需要确保序列的值不会重复。
通讯员刘满仓摄影报道 11月30日,河北省遵化市刘备寨乡农民在大棚管护花卉。,美联储主席杰罗姆·鲍威尔(JeromePowell)毫不讳言,他打算以牺牲美国就业为代价来控制美国经济走向平稳,而这一切都是为了抑制因制裁能源和粮食出口国俄罗斯而加剧的通货膨胀。
当选总统将于今年12月10日正式就职,任期4年。,48家企业设有160个省部级企业技术研发机构。
习近平主席在复信中指出,50年前,费城交响乐团来华开启中美文化交流“破冰之旅”。,同时,能够及时发现审批服务过程中的问题,适时推出多项有针对性的服务举措,增强了指导工作和解决问题的针对性。
海洋原油和天然气产量同比分别增长4.6%、9.7%。, 三星GalaxyS24和S24+手机机模照片曝光 近日,有消息源在X平台上分享了三星GalaxyS24和S24+两款手机的机模照片。
本文共有448人参与回答,点击这里发表你的个人建议吧!
最近更新
去银行存定期有奖励吗?
艺术和文化时间:2025-05-23阅读:371 1230条回答
教育和在线学习
热门标签
友情链接
关注我们
扫一扫二维码下载app